Toward the establishment of the Jewish state in Eretz-Israel – collection of rare issues of the Jewish Agency. Eretz-Israel, 1946–1947

Collection of 15 issues published by the Public Information Office of the Jewish Agency – “Today in the Press of the Land” – historical reports from the peak period of tension and diplomatic efforts to secure a majority at the UN in support of establishing a Jewish state in Eretz-Israel. Issues from the months of November 1946 – April 1947, including issues no. 42, 98, 140, 142, 146, 147, 148, 150–155, 163, 164, 166. Rare.

Before us are historical issues reviewing important news items from the local and international press regarding key developments leading up to the end of the British Mandate and the establishment of the State of Israel, focusing primarily on the efforts made by the Jewish Agency and Zionist leaders to secure a majority of nations in favor of the establishment of a Jewish state in Eretz-Israel.

Among the reports: Churchill’s proposal to end the British Mandate, Ben-Gurion in a speech: “The assault of the ma’apilim, who will push forward without fear, without fatigue, without retreat, toward the shores of the homeland despite all hindrances and barriers – only they will tip the scales… The UN is not everything; the strength of the Yishuv and the power of immigration – in these and in their exaltation lies the secret of Zionism’s greatness in this period… The immigration will continue and the Jewish state will arise, and I believe in our own days…”. U.S. Senator Baldwin proposed to his government the establishment of a joint Jewish-Arab state in Eretz-Israel for the purpose of defense, the Jewish Agency’s proposal to establish both a Hebrew and Arab state side by side, Golda Meyerson (Meir) declared at a press conference that the Jews have the right to Jewish immigration, Jewish settlement, and Jewish independence, British forces began withdrawing from Tel Aviv and returning to Britain, Weizmann announced in London that under certain conditions the Zionist leadership would be prepared to accept the partition plan, intense deliberations at the UN in an effort to resolve the Palestine question, rumors of ma’apilim being sent to Malta, a statement by the Jewish Agency leadership ahead of the UN debate on the establishment of a Jewish state: “If the question of Palestine is brought before the United Nations, this will mark a significant political turning point. The international nature of the question of Palestine and the Jewish people will once again be underscored. The matter will emerge from the narrow confines of a conflict between the Jewish people and the Mandatory government, and become a subject of international responsibility.” The Zionist leadership’s struggle against the White Paper policy, remarks by Moshe Shertok (Sharett) at a Mapai branch meeting: “We will go to the UN with a claim based on the Mandate – a national home for the Jewish people in Eretz-Israel. We will appear in the name of the suffering of our people in the Diaspora and the strength and standing of the Yishuv. Upon this is based our claim for ingathering of the exiles and the establishment of the State of Israel, ” The ma’apilim of the ship “Moledet” – 1,570 in number – were deported to Cyprus after strong resistance, efforts to secure support in England and America ahead of the UN deliberations, the five major powers agreed to convene a special session of the UN General Assembly to discuss the Palestine question… Upon receiving the British request, the UN Secretariat would telegraph all 55 member states, 1,264 immigration certificates have so far been sent to the British zone in Germany, analyses and speculations on how the various countries might vote at the UN on the question of establishing a Jewish state, efforts to downplay the influence of the Arab delegation at the UN, and more.

15 issues, most consisting of a single leaf printed on both sides and duplicated by stencil. Some issues comprise four pages. Overall very good condition.
